Water Removal Service: What You Need to Know
Water removal service is a specialized process that involves extracting standing water from your property, drying the affected areas, and restoring your home to its original condition. It’s not just about getting rid of the visible water – our team also checks for hidden moisture and addresses any underlying issues that could lead to future problems. We understand that every situation is unique, and we tailor our approach to fit your specific needs.
Emergency Water Extraction
Quick response times are crucial in water removal situations. Our team will ar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and start the extraction process. We’ll use the right equipment to remove standing water, including wet/dry vacuums, submersible pumps, and dehumidifiers.
Structural Drying Process
Speed is key with drying your property. We’ll use specialized equipment to dry the affected areas, including heat guns, desiccants, and air movers. Our goal is to dry your property as quickly as possible to prevent further damage and mold growth.
Moisture Detection and Monitoring
Hidden moisture can be just as destructive as standing water.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ture in your wal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also monitor the affected areas to ensure they remain dry and safe.
Sewage Cleanup
Sewage cleanup needs special attention and care. Our team will wear protective gear and use specialized equipment to remove and disinfect contaminated areas. We’ll also work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.
Basement Flood Recovery
Basement floods can be devastating. Our team will work quickly to extract standing water, dry the affected areas, and restore your basement to its original condition. We’ll also check for hidden moisture and address any underlying issues that could lead to future problems.
Post-Remediation Verification
Verification is a critical step in the water removal process. Our team will check to ensure that all affected areas are dry and safe, and that your property has been restored to its original condition.

Water Removal Service: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| Easy to clean up with a wet/dry vacuum and some elbow grease.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and restore.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| No | Yes | Needs specialized drying equipment and expertise to prevent mold growth. |
| Standing water in crawl space |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and restore, and to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age from burst pipe | No | Yes | Needs immediate attention to prevent further damage and mold growth. |
| Hidden moisture in walls |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and address. |

Water Removal Service Cost in the 98030 Area
The cost of water removal service can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the 98030 area. Our prices start at $500 and can go up to $2,500 or more, depending on the situation. We’ll provide a free est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ized plan to restore your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500-$2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ions. |
| Structural Drying Process | $1,000-$5,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of drying process, local conditions. |
| Moisture Detection and Monitoring |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of moisture detection process, local conditions. |
| Sewage Cleanup | $1,000-$5,000 | Severity of sewage damage, size of affected area, local conditions. |
| Basement Flood Recovery | $2,000-$10,000 | Severity of flood damage, size of affected area, local conditions. |
| Post-Remediation Verification |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of verification process, local conditions.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and a customized plan to restore your property. We’ll provide a free estimate and work with you to ensure you get the best possible outcome.
